Swedish jets intercept Russian aircraft in 2 separate incidents
Swedish fighter jets have engaged in two separate interceptions of Russian military aircraft near national airspace over the Baltic Sea.

The brief
Swedish fighter jets conducted two separate interceptions of Russian military aircraft operating near the country's national airspace. These encounters took place over the Baltic Sea region.
Coverage from Politico, Euractiv, Euronews, Outlook India, and Ukrainska Pravda emphasizes the proximity of these incidents to national borders. Future developments will depend on whether further encounters occur in the region.
Coverage does not yet specify the duration of these aerial activities or any potential follow-up actions by Swedish or allied military commands.
